Re: Suicided...almost.
yes, I raked the windshield back. I believe it worked out to be 3.75 inches, maybe 4. The kit I am using is a suicide door kit, their delux kit. The product is decent. I havent noticed any significant sag...yet. I was however, a big pain in the a$$ to install. The dash I made also. The photo dosnt show the curves.

1 Attachment(s)
Here's the first door complete w/o any fab yet. I have to complete the other side and then bolt up all my sheet metal before I install the latch. Then I will fab out the pillar, top of door, panel and mold the cowl into the windshield. One thing just leads to another...

No its not a 2wd. How can you tell?
The hood hinges are kinda weak. Lots of side to side movment. At the time i bought them, they were the only thing I could find that would work. The're good for up and down while your fitting the panels, but I think when i get all the panels fit I will look for something else. Anything in mind? |
